Board of Adjustment schedules May public hearing after court remand in Ardell erosion-control case
Summary
After a circuit-court reversal and remand on an after-the-fact erosion-control permit, the Sheboygan County Board of Adjustment agreed April 15 to table action and hold a new public hearing on May 20, 2026 for Case No. R-24-01-E and requested additional materials by May 11.

The Sheboygan County Board of Adjustment on April 15 deferred action on Case No. R-24-01-E (an after-the-fact erosion-control/permit matter involving Korry Ardell) after counsel said the circuit court reversed the earlier board decision and remanded the case for further consideration under specified provisions of the county code. Attorney Douglas Rose appeared in place of Attorney Schlavinsky and made a procedural record about the remand.
Board members indicated they wanted the parties to be heard at a formal public hearing rather than decide the matter at the April meeting. The board voted to table consideration and set a public hearing for May 20, 2026, and Attorney Kelly Del Ponte requested that Attorney Rose (on behalf of the petitioner) submit all additional materials to the board by May 11 so they can be included in the hearing packet.
The board took no final action on R-24-01-E at the April 15 meeting and adjourned after scheduling the May hearing.
